What holds its value across Dior

  • The Saddle, Lady Dior and Book Tote, which are the three bags the house reissues and the three that buyers search by name rather than by description
  • Cannage-quilted leather in good order, since the pattern is the house signature and buyers price it separately from plain calf
  • Menswear from the B22 and B23 sneaker era, which brought a completely different set of buyers to the label and still trades actively
  • Archive John Galliano-era ready-to-wear, which is now collected as period design rather than bought as clothing

What pulls Dior resale value down

  • Rubbed or lifted cannage stitching, which is structural on these bags and cannot be restored without the repair being obvious
  • Missing charms, straps or the shoulder strap on a Saddle, which are sold as part of the bag and are conspicuous by their absence
  • Yellowed white leather and canvas on the sneakers, which is the normal end state for them and is not reversible
  • Licensed accessories and eyewear, which are made under licence and trade far closer to ordinary designer prices than the bags do

Identifying and dating yours

  1. Dior stamps a date code into a small leather tab inside the bag, usually in the form of two letters and four digits — photograph the tab, not just the logo
  2. The Christian Dior Paris heat stamp should be crisp and evenly spaced; buyers compare its font against reference images before anything else
  3. Sneakers carry a size and production label inside the tongue or heel, and the condition of the midsole is what buyers actually judge the pair on

What lifts any kids coat, whatever the label

Children’s coats are outgrown in a season, so most are structurally fine and the zip is the usual failure.

  • Recognised outdoor and kidswear brands
  • Working zips and intact cuffs
  • Waterproof coats with functioning coatings
  • Bundles by size and season

And what pulls one down

  • Broken zips, the most common fault
  • Cuff fraying and stained sleeves
  • Delaminated waterproof coatings
  • Listing winter coats in spring

What to state in the listing

  • Brand, age or size label, plus chest and length measured flat
  • Whether it is waterproof, showerproof or neither, and whether it is lined
  • Zip, popper and hood condition
  • Any stain, tear or repair, stated plainly

Brand, type, size and season: “Regatta Waterproof Kids Coat, Age 5-6, Fleece Lined”. Brand matters more than people expect on outdoor kit, and words like waterproof, padded and fleece lined are all real searches for parents shopping by weather rather than by style.

Preparing and photographing it

  1. Wash or wipe it down according to the label, and reproof anything waterproof if it has stopped beading.
  2. Test every zip and popper, and check the cuffs and hood for wear.
  3. Measure chest and length flat, because age labels vary enormously between brands.
  1. The coat flat or on a hanger, front, whole
  2. The back and the hood
  3. The zip fully closed and the cuffs
  4. The label showing brand and size, plus any stain, tear or worn patch

When it sells best, and handing it over

Strongly seasonal. Winter coats sell from September to December and waterproofs in spring and autumn. A padded winter coat listed in May will sit, so hold it until autumn.

Light and compressible, so postage is cheap. Vacuum bags reduce the parcel size on padded coats and cut the volumetric cost significantly.

Which Dior bag holds its value best secondhand?

The Saddle, by a clear margin. It was reissued after a long absence and demand has stayed well ahead of supply, which is not true of most of the house’s other bags.

Are Dior sneakers worth reselling once they are worn?

Only if the midsole is still clean. Yellowing and creasing are what buyers zoom in on, and a worn pair typically sells for a fraction of a boxed one. Photograph the soles honestly rather than shooting from above.
